How much are rotors for a Jeep Compass

The cost of rotors by themselves normally run anywhere between $50 to $125 per rotor retail depending on the type of rotor and whether or not you want to install them yourself. Signs and symptoms of bad Jeep Compass brake rotors

It's immensely vital that you take your Jeep Compass into an auto repair shop if you undergo any of the following urgent warning signs of failing or degrading rotors.

  • Visible score marks on the rotors are a sign that repeated contact has excessively worn down the rotors on your Jeep Compass.
  • Vibrations in the brake pedal when applying pressure. This is a evident sign that your Jeep Compass brake rotors may be warped or immensely worn down.
  • If you notice decreased and poor brake responsiveness or increasingly longer stopping distances when applying your brakes then your car needs to be expeditiously brought in for inspection promptly.
  • Odd noise or exceedingly high pitched screeching sounds coming from outside the car when your brakes are applied.
How often do Jeep Compass brake rotors need to be replaced?

Jeep Compass rotors should be replaced at or before 70,000 miles but rotors may promptly degrade even faster depending on your driving habits and a wide range of other factors. Ordinarily you will need to replace rotors in pairs starting with the front axle of your Jeep Compass as they tend to wear out quicker. How long do Jeep Compass brake rotors last?

The answer depends laboriously on the type of rotors, your driving style, the conditions of your everyday commute, and the type of vehicle you're driving. Usually, Jeep Compass rotors need to be completely replaced every 30,000 - 80,000 miles depending on the factors above.
